Diagnostics of the condition of the seal and the need for removal

Before grabbing the tools, you should conduct a thorough visual and tactile diagnosis. Often the problem lies not in the rupture of the rubber, but in the loss of elasticity or deformation of the corners. Run your hand along the entire perimeter: if the material becomes hard, “oaky” or sticky to the touch, its properties have been compromised. In this case, removal is necessary for replacement, since the old material will no longer be able to provide a tight seal.

There is a simple test using a sheet of paper. Clamp the sheet with the refrigerator door around the entire perimeter. If the paper falls out or is pulled out without resistance, it means that the clamping is broken in this place. Local sagging often indicates that the seal has simply jumped out of the groove or has become deformed, and its removal will be required for correct reinstallation.

⚠️ Attention: If deep cracks are visible on the surface of the rubber, through tears or mold that has penetrated into the structure of the material, restoration is impossible. A complete replacement of the part with a new one is required.

Also pay attention to the color of the elastic band. The appearance of a yellowish or gray coating that cannot be washed off indicates aging of the material. In models with a magnetic seal (a magnetic cord runs inside the rubber band), a violation of its integrity can lead to the door no longer “magnetizing.” In this case, removal is necessary to check the condition of the magnetic core.

Determining the type of seal fastening in Biryusa models

Refrigerators Biryusa have been produced for several decades, and during this time the design of the doors has changed. Understanding the fastening type is the key to successful removal without damage. There are three main ways to fix the seal, and the dismantling method for each of them is radically different.

The first type is insertion into the groove. This is typical for older models and some budget series. The rubber profile has a special protrusion (“herringbone” or “harpoon”), which fits tightly into a metal or plastic groove at the end of the door. No glue or screws are used here. Removal is done by pulling the rubber out of the groove along the perimeter.

The second type is screw fastening. In more modern models, the sealing rubber is glued or soldered to a plastic base, which, in turn, is screwed with screws or self-tapping screws to the metal sheet of the door. The screws are usually hidden under a trim strip or located at the end of the door. To remove it, you must first dismantle the plastic edging.

The third type is adhesive connection. It occurs less frequently, mainly in very old models or specific modifications. The rubber band is simply glued to the metal. Removal requires careful peeling, possibly using solvents, which carries the risk of damaging the paintwork of the door.

Type of fastening Characteristic features Difficulty of removal Risk of damage
Insertion into the groove The rubber is easily pulled back, the “harpoon” profile is visible Low Minimum (risk of tearing the rubber)
Screw Hidden screws, hard plastic base Medium Medium (risk of stripping threads or breaking plastic)
Adhesive No visible fastenings, rubber fits tightly High High (risk of damaging the door covering)

Determine your type of fastening before starting active actions. If you see a row of holes in the end of the door covered with a plastic cover, this is a screw type. If the rubber is simply inserted into a metal groove - the type of insert.

Instructions: how to remove an “insert-in-groove” type seal

If you have determined that your Biryusa is equipped with a seal that is inserted into a groove, the removal process is relatively simple, but requires care. The main task is not to damage the “tendrils” of the rubber if you plan to reuse it after cleaning, or not to scratch the metal of the door.

Start from one of the upper corners. Carefully pull the edge of the seal away from the body. You will see a profile that fits into the groove. Take a flathead screwdriver (it's better to wrap the tip with electrical tape or masking tape to avoid leaving scratches on the metal). Pry the rubber edge and slowly pull it towards you and down along the end of the door.

Move consistently around the perimeter. Do not try to rip off the rubber by jerking on one side - this may cause it to stretch or rupture. Uniform movement ensures that the groove remains intact. If the rubber is stuck, use a hair dryer: slightly heat the area you are going to remove so that the material becomes softer.

Pay special attention to the corners. In these places, the rubber often has thickenings or joints. The important thing here is not to overdo it with effort. If the seal fits very tightly, you can lightly moisten the groove with soapy water to make sliding easier.

⚠️ Attention: When removing the seal from old refrigerators, be careful: the metal in the groove may be sharp or have traces of corrosion. Wear gloves to avoid cuts.

Removing the seal on a screw fastening

In models Biryusa with a screw fastening the situation is more complicated. Here the rubber profile is part of a plastic frame that is screwed to the door. You won’t be able to simply “rip out” the rubber - you need to remove the entire structure.

Carefully inspect the inside of the door (from the side of the shelves). There may be hidden screws around the perimeter of the plastic panel that holds the seal. Sometimes they are closed with decorative plugs. Remove the plugs (if any) and unscrew all visible screws. Use a Phillips screwdriver of the appropriate size so as not to tear off the caps.

After unscrewing the fasteners, the plastic edging with the seal should separate from the metal body of the door. However, often the plastic “sticks” to the metal or sealant. In this case, use a plastic card or a special puller to carefully go around the perimeter and release the latches. It is dangerous to use metal tools here - you can pierce the plastic.

If your goal is to replace only the rubber, and not the entire frame, then after removing the plastic base from the door, you need to separate the rubber from the plastic. It is usually held in place by glue or snaps. Heating with a hairdryer will help soften the adhesive layer. Act slowly, prying the edge of the rubber.

What to do if the screws are rusty?

If the screws securing the edging are rusty and do not turn, do not use excessive force - you may break the plastic. Treat the heads with a penetrating lubricant (such as WD-40) and leave for 15-20 minutes. Then try to gently move them out of place by lightly tapping the handle of the screwdriver. If this does not help, you will have to drill out the caps.

Restoring the shape and eliminating creases after removal

Often, removing the seal is required not to replace it, but to restore it. After long-term use or transportation, the rubber may become wrinkled, dents, or lose its shape. After dismantling, you have the opportunity to put it in order.

The most effective method is heat treatment. Soak the removed seal in hot water (temperature about 70-80 degrees, but not boiling water, so as not to deform the structure) for 10-15 minutes. The rubber will become elastic. After this, straighten all the creases with your hands and let it dry in a straightened state, you can hang it or lay it out on a flat surface.

For local dents, use a hair dryer. Heat the problem area and use your fingers (wearing gloves) to straighten the rubber. Once cooled, it will retain its new shape. If the seal has become too hard, you can treat it with silicone grease, which will restore elasticity.

If after all the procedures there are still cracks in the rubber, you can use special rubber glue or sealant, but this is a temporary measure. For reliable tightness, it is better to purchase a new kit.

Installing a new seal and checking the result

After the old seal is removed and the groove is cleaned of dirt, grease and glue residue, you can begin installing a new one. Before installing the new seal Turkish it is recommended to lie flat at room temperature for at least a day. This is necessary for it to take the correct geometric shape.

Start installation from the top corner. Insert the profile into the groove (or screw the frame if the fastening type is screw). Move from the center to the edges, gradually pressing the seal along the entire perimeter. Make sure that it fits tightly and does not bulge anywhere.

After installation, close the door and check the result. The door should close with a characteristic bang, but without excessive force. Check the pressure with a sheet of paper around the entire perimeter - it should be clamped evenly.

In the first days after replacement, observe the operation of the refrigerator. The compressor may run a little longer than usual until a new temperature regime is established inside. If after 24 hours there is no ice on the walls, and the food cools normally, the work is done successfully.

Frequently asked questions (FAQ)

Is it possible to glue a torn piece of seal back on?

Temporarily - yes, using superglue or special rubber glue. However, the adhesive seam will be rigid and will break the tightness in this place. This solution is only for a couple of days before purchasing a new rubber band.

Where to find the original seal for the old Biryusa refrigerator?

Original spare parts for old models are difficult to find. Look for universal seals in the correct size at refrigerator parts stores. Rubber bands from other brands (Indesit, Ariston) with a similar profile are often suitable.

How often do you need to change the seal?

The average service life of a seal is 5-7 years. However, with intensive use or improper care (aggressive chemicals), it may become unusable sooner. Change it as signs of leakage appear.

Why did the door begin to close tightly after replacing the seal?

The new seal is always stiffer and more voluminous than the old one. This is fine. Give it 2-3 days to “break in.” If it closes too tightly, you can trim the inner corner of the profile a little (carefully!), but it’s better to wait.
